Kherdi Population - Nainital, Uttarakhand

Kherdi is a medium size village located in Nainital Tehsil of Nainital district, Uttarakhand with total 89 families residing. The Kherdi village has population of 495 of which 246 are males while 249 are females as per Population Census 2011.

In Kherdi village population of children with age 0-6 is 88 which makes up 17.78 % of total population of village. Average Sex Ratio of Kherdi village is 1012 which is higher than Uttarakhand state average of 963. Child Sex Ratio for the Kherdi as per census is 872, lower than Uttarakhand average of 890.

Kherdi village has higher literacy rate compared to Uttarakhand. In 2011, literacy rate of Kherdi village was 86.24 % compared to 78.82 % of Uttarakhand. In Kherdi Male literacy stands at 95.48 % while female literacy rate was 77.40 %.

Caste Factor

In Kherdi village, most of the villagers are from Schedule Caste (SC). Schedule Caste (SC) constitutes 96.57 % of total population in Kherdi village. The village Kherdi currently doesn’t have any Schedule Tribe (ST) population.

Work Profile

In Kherdi village out of total population, 260 were engaged in work activities. 66.92 % of workers describe their work as Main Work (Employment or Earning more than 6 Months) while 33.08 % were involved in Marginal activity providing livelihood for less than 6 months. Of 260 workers engaged in Main Work, 107 were cultivators (owner or co-owner) while 0 were Agricultural labourer.
